10.01.2022 Proposed changes to occupation list just released: https://docs.employment.gov.au//smol_traffic_light_bulleti Good news for Aged/Disability Carers, Sales and Marketing Managers and Real Estate Reps, but bad news for Glaziers, Tilers, Painters and Cabinetmakers. 03.01.2022 Finally time to say goodbye to the 457 visa this SUNDAY 18 MARCH 2018 when it is officially replaced by the new TSS (subclass 482 visa)
